Font Pairing Tips for Professional Results
To get the most out of Nuku Nuku, it helps to understand how to pair it effectively. Since this fun, thematic display font carries so much visual weight, it needs a calm partner to balance it out. I recommend pairing it with a clean sans serif font for body text, such as descriptions on packaging or details in emails. The contrast between the playful headline and the straightforward body copy creates a hierarchy that guides the reader’s eye naturally. Alternatively, for a softer look, you might pair it with an elegant serif font if your brand leans towards vintage or luxury. Experimenting with these combinations allows you to maintain the fun spirit of Nuku Nuku while ensuring readability. Remember, good font pairing is about harmony, not competition. Maximizing Value with Commercial Licensing and Formats
Before downloading any Fonts for business use, it is always wise to check the licensing terms. While Nuku Nuku is available as a freebies item, verifying that it allows for commercial use on merchandise, templates, and client work is essential for protecting your business. Once confirmed, take time to explore the included styles, file formats, and any alternates or ligatures the font offers. These small details can add significant polish to your final designs. Whether you are creating print-ready files for packaging design or web-optimized images for your blog, having access to high-quality vector or raster files ensures your brand visuals remain sharp.
